ABOUT TICRA
TICRA Engineering Consultants provide consultancy services in various aspects of spacecraft and earth station antenna design, antenna farm scattering and near-field antenna measurements. Research and development of new reflector antenna concepts as well as design and analysis methods for such systems constitute a major part of the company's work. From its foundation in 1971 by three employees at the Electromagnetics Institute, Technical University of Denmark, TICRA has established itself as one of the leading consultancy companies in the area of spacecraft antenna analysis and design, and as a major supplier of software for various space antenna applications.
TICRA has many years of experience in the co-operation with space agencies and spacecraft manufacturers.
